October is finally here, and that means that Twitch will be giving away a collection of free games to Twitch Prime subscribers, hoping to bring more gamers into the company’s gaming ecosystem. 

Right now, Twitch’s games platform remains widely unused by the PC gaming masses, but as more games are added to the service, Twitch is proving that they can take on the likes of Steam, Origin and UPlay. To help accelerate this process, Twitch is giving away free games every month to their Prime subscribers, with this month’s collection sitting on the spookier side, in honour of Halloween. 

To kick things off, Twitch is giving prime subscribers access to Darksiders: Warmastered Edition, a remaster of the Apocalypse-theme Zelda-like Darksiders, as well as SOMA, a sci-fi horror game from the developer behind Amnesia: The Dark Descent, Sanitarium, a point and click horror game and System Shock, a classic first-person horror game.

Twitch Prime is available as a free add-on for all Amazon Prime subscribers in the US, UK, Canada, Germany, France, Austria, Belgium, Italy and Spain. The service includes access to free games every month, free in-game loot, a channel subscription every 30 days and the other benefits of being an Amazon Prime member.
